Hidden Idaho: Including Boise, Sun Valley, and Yellowstone National Park (Hidden Travel)
Hidden Idaho: Including Boise, Sun Valley, and Yellowstone National Park (Hidden Travel) Hidden guides combine unique travel choices, outdoor adventures and little-known locales into a guide where vacations meet adventures. Each guide includes detailed maps, complete internet information for each listing, highlighted author favorites, suggested itineraries and walking and driving tours. In Hidden Idaho, well-respected veteran travel writer Richard Harris balances coverage of Idaho's growing travel facilities, including dude ranches, alpine cabin rentals, and secluded fishing lodges, with extensive details on the state's many natural attractions. Truly two guides in one, Hidden Idaho serves as both a travel guide and an outdoor adventure handbook with full listings describing 53 parks, 29 wildlife-viewing spots, 25 trout streams, and 143 campgrounds. It reveals those uniquely Idaho spots, including 40 ski resorts and 10 hot springs plus 23 mom 'n' pop diners and 6 local wineries. Hidden Idaho also zeros in on the state's many out-of-the-ordinary sites like the Basque Museum and Cultural Center, the Swiss Village Cheese Factory, and the Oasis Bordello Museum.

Resolved Question: How can the sun set in Boise, ID AFTER it sets in Denver, CO?
Boise is wayyyyyy north of Denver, how can the sunset be so much later in the day than either Denver or Seattle, WA? I guess I'm not understanding it right, or it's not being explained correctly. Seattle is NORTH of Boise, so understandably has an earlier sunset in the winter, but Sacramento is way SOUTH of Boise, yet Boise's sunset is an hour later... Time Zones don't matter as the sun is coming east to west, in other words the sun is down in New York long before Seattle, so a different time zone doesn't make the sun stay up longer. HELP!!!
